Trump needs to step up his game after Biden’s decline.
Nikki Haley, the former U.S. Ambassador to the United Nations, recently made a bold statement regarding President Joe Biden’s approval ratings. According to Haley, Biden’s declining popularity should serve as a wake-up call for former President Donald Trump to increase his efforts if he intends to make a successful comeback in the next election.
While some may dismiss Haley’s comments as mere political posturing, there is a valid point to be considered. Biden’s approval ratings have indeed been on a downward trend in recent months, with many Americans expressing dissatisfaction with his administration’s handling of various issues, including the economy, immigration, and foreign policy. This growing discontent among the electorate could potentially pave the way for a strong challenger to emerge in the next presidential election.
Given Trump’s continued popularity among his supporters and his formidable presence in the Republican Party, he remains a prominent figure in American politics. However, if he hopes to secure another term in the White House, Trump must be willing to up his game and address the concerns of a broader spectrum of voters. This includes not only his core base but also independent and swing voters who may have been turned off by his previous rhetoric and actions.
